We had a excellent lesson by Sister Casperson this week on Elder Eyring's Ensign talk, "Help Them On Their Way Home." We talked about how Heavenly Father set up a system of rescuers in life to help us on our way. This system is not limited to the atonement. We all have a calling to help rescue those in need, especially in the formative young years in life.

"Of all the help we can give these young people, the greatest will be to let them feel our confidence that they are on the path home to God and that they can make it. And we do that best by going with them. Because the path is steep and sometimes rocky, they will at times feel discouraged and even stumble. They may at times become confused about their destination and wander after less eternally important goals. These inspired programs make that less likely because they will lead the young person to invite and receive the companionship of the Holy Ghost."
